Friday, April 4th, 2008

Pizza.com domain seller slices up $2.6 million

Chris Clark’s $20 per year registration fee for pizza.com turned into a windfall after an auction buyer bid $2.6 million for the domain.

Thursday, March 27th, 2008

Comcast, BitTorrent make nice over file sharing

Comcast has agreed to stop the traffic shaping of BitTorrent connections and work with the company to find common ground on rich media distribution and network capacity management.
